Know How To Turn on System Running Win XP/Vista/7 into Safe Mode with Networking

  • Go to Start and click Restart from Power option and during restarting process you need to keep tapping F8 button simultaneously.
  • Now, Advanced Boot Option can be seen on your System screen. Next, you should use UP/DOWN arrow key to select Safe Mode with Networking and tap Enter button on your keyboard to restart your System in Safe Mode with Networking.

Know How To Turn on System Running Win 8.1/10 into Safe Mode with Networking

  • First you need to go to Start and then hold the Shift button and choose Restart from Power menu.
  • Afterwards, you have to choose Troubleshoot option and then click Advanced options immediately.
  • Next, Click Startup Settings option and click Restart button located at bottom-left.
  • When your System restarts, press 5 key on your keyboard to turn on your Win 8.1/10 into Safe Mode with Networking.

Know How To Open Task Manager on Windows XP/Vista/7/8.1/10 Tips For

  • Press 'Windows logo button+ R' together to open Run Box.
  • Next, type 'taskmgr' and hit Enter button to open Task Manager.
  • Click Processes Tab and see running task list find 1Nq84HeDmd2JGyRtjqh32QRG4zoSrp8bdL related processes or other suspicious Method.
  • Now, right click on the Method that you want to terminate and click End task.
